For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 321 students in Edwards County, TX.
The top-ranked public middle schools in Edwards County, TX are Nueces Canyon Jh/hs and Rocksprings K-12.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Edwards County, TX public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 29% (versus the Texas public middle school average of 43%), and reading proficiency score of 49% (versus the 52% statewide average). Middle schools in Edwards County have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Texas public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 70%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Texas public middle school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
